Responsibilities
• Upload and enter client, invoice, and financial information accurately into the central database as a Data Entry Clerk.
• Review all submitted invoices, contracts, and supporting financial documentation to ensure completeness, accuracy, and consistency.
• Cross-reference and verify incoming data against original source documents to spot errors, omissions, or discrepancies.
• Correct data entry errors promptly and proactively follow up with relevant internal departments when missing information is identified.
• Maintain organized, up-to-date electronic records in full compliance with company data retention and privacy policies.
• Process financial transactions and customer record updates in a timely manner to maintain seamless workflow for the factoring and finance teams.
• Assist with routine audits and regular database health checks to ensure overall system integrity within the finance & accounting framework.
• Handle all sensitive financial records and client details with absolute confidentiality and professionalism.
• Perform additional administrative duties, data cleanup projects, and document indexing tasks as assigned by management.
